Alstom acquires Spanish wind turbine maker Ecotecnia for €350m
French industrial engineering group Alstom has agreed to buy 100 per cent of Spanish wind turbine manufacturer Ecotècnia in a deal worth €350 million ($471 million).

IBERDROLA to acquire Energy East Corp.
The Boards of IBERDROLA S.A. and Energy East Corp. have approved a merger agreement under which IBERDROLA will acquire 100% of Energy East, which will become part of the IBERDROLA group.

Enel increases stake in Russia's OGK-5
Enel SpA said it has acquired a further 4.96 per cent stake in Russian electricity generation company OGK-5 for $281 m as part of its strategy to gain control of OGK-5.

GDF to offer 'guaranteed fixed price' contract in gas, electricity from July 1
Gaz de France said that, following full market liberalisation on July 1, it will offer residential customers fixed-price contracts with a one-, two- or three-year term, for both gas and electricity supply.

Temasek to sell three Singapore power firms
Singapore's state-owned investment company Temasek has announced plans to sell three Singapore power generation companies over the next 12 to 18 months.

Move aims to spark UK power market
An initiative to create a new system for electricity trading will be launched today (15 June) in an attempt to revive the moribund market for power in the UK, according to the Financial Times.

Enel acquires 58 MW of French wind projects
Enel Erelis, the French subsidiary of Italian utility Enel, has acquired four wind projects in France that will have a total capacity of 58 MW once complete at the end of 2009
